Bill would let phone firms pay less rent

The Daily Mirror

10 Oct 2022

Phone firms have cut the rent they pay landowners to host masts by around £1billion since 2017, campaigners claim.
And the Protect and Connect campaign says sports clubs, churches and farmers will suffer more if the House of Lords passes a new bill on Wednesday.
Lib Dem deputy leader Daisy Cooper says the Product Security and Telecommunications Infrastructure Bill is unfair.
Rents have been slashed since the Electronic Communications Code came into force in 2017.
The Fox Lane Sports and Social club in Leyland, Lancs, says EE used to pay it £6,900 a year, now cut to £790. Secretary Kath Bradshaw said the income loss had been "devastating".
